T he purpose of F ish Bill, b a l­
lot m easu re No. 312. is to save
O regon S te elh ea d and S alm on
(SO S) an d w hile try in to save
them , to re g u la t fishing in c o a st­
al s tre a m s so as to p reserv e and
p ro te c t fish life fo r fu tu re g en ­
eratio n s.
